fre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

羽毛球俱樂(lè)部網(wǎng)站的設(shè)計(jì)與實(shí)現(xiàn)畢業(yè)論文(存儲(chǔ)版)

  

【正文】 速度和準(zhǔn)確性,能夠及時(shí)、準(zhǔn)確、有效的查詢和修改俱樂(lè)部?jī)?nèi)部的各項(xiàng)情況。如果存在聯(lián)系,則應(yīng)進(jìn)一步確定是1:n,m:n,還是1:1等。在這一步中根據(jù)實(shí)體的類(lèi)型名和主鍵來(lái)判斷是否是公共實(shí)體類(lèi)型。完成邏輯設(shè)計(jì)后所得到的應(yīng)該是一組關(guān)系模式的定義。 ConnBean的實(shí)現(xiàn)package beans。 } catch (SQLException e2) { ()。 private String name。 } public void setPassword(String password) { = password。 } public void setJob(String job) { = job。import 。 Statement stmt = null。 ((name))。 closeConnection(connection)。 pstmt = (sqlStr)。 ((job))。 } public boolean insertUser(UserBean user) throws SQLException {// 插入一條用戶信息 PreparedStatement pstmt = null。 (4, ())。 } return true。 i = ()。 String updStr = update users set password=?,name=?,sex=?,age=?,job=?,workplace=?。 (4, ())。 } public void setUser(UserBean user) { = user。 rs = ()。 } } catch (SQLException e) { ()。 try { connection = getConnection()。 closeConnection(connection)。 String frag。 + aname + 39。 } else { if (frag != null) { (input type=\hidden\ name=\frag1\ value=\1\ /)。首頁(yè)實(shí)現(xiàn)如圖53所示,通過(guò)首頁(yè)的搜索功能搜索會(huì)員的結(jié)果如圖54所示。 % 人/strong /td /tr tr th新聞總數(shù):/th tdstrong % NewsDBean nconn = new NewsDBean()。會(huì)員管理第一頁(yè)如圖55所示,會(huì)員管理第二頁(yè)如圖56所示。 int countUsers = ()。 } int tempNum=intPageSize * (intPage1)。 (a href=\editor ?page=+(intPage1)+\[前一頁(yè)]/a)。新聞管理首頁(yè)的實(shí)現(xiàn)如圖58所示,通過(guò)新聞管理首頁(yè)所提供的所有新聞信息,可點(diǎn)擊提供的編輯和刪除功能對(duì)新聞進(jìn)行相應(yīng)的操作。 int countNews = ()。 } int tempNum=intPageSize * (intPage1)。amp。 if (intPage 1) intPage = 1。 int intPage=1。 % /form /td /tr /jsp:useBean /table /div添加會(huì)員的源代碼與登錄注冊(cè)的相差不多,在此只展示頁(yè)面,如圖57所示。nbsp。 if (intPage 1) intPage = 1。 int intPage=1。 % 篇/strong /td /tr tr th搜索會(huì)員:/th td form action= method=get input type=text name=searchUserName / input name=submit type=submit class=bt value=搜索 / /form /td /tr /table /div/body/html管理員點(diǎn)擊會(huì)員管理即可得到所有會(huì)員信息,并按照每頁(yè)5條信息顯示。 int rowCountU = ()。首頁(yè)中包含了搜索會(huì)員的功能,用戶在輸入框中輸入用戶名點(diǎn)擊搜索即可在數(shù)據(jù)庫(kù)中查詢指定的會(huì)員的信息。 (adname, adname)。 String pass = (String) (loginpass)。 adminName = (loginname)。 } finally { ()。 Statement stmt = null。 ((job))。 + userName + 39。 closeConnection(connection)。 (2, ())。 } public boolean updateUser(UserBean ro, UserBean rn) throws SQLException {// 修改一條用戶信息 if (ro == null || rn == null) return false。 pstmt = (delStr)。 } finally { ()。 (2, ())。 } users = (UserBean[]) (new UserBean[0])。 ((sex))。 Collection list = new ArrayList()。 } } catch (SQLException e) { ()。 ((username))。 public UserBean[] getUsers() throws SQLException {// 返回所有用戶信息 ResultSet rs = null。import 。 } public void setAge(String age) { = age。 } public void setUsername(String username) { = username。public class UserBean { private String username。DataBaseName=wangyi, wangyi, meinianda)。本章按照先介紹后臺(tái)管理的實(shí)現(xiàn)然后介紹前端顯示實(shí)現(xiàn)的順序來(lái)介紹總體網(wǎng)站各項(xiàng)功能的實(shí)現(xiàn)。管理員管理管理員用戶名密碼用戶名密碼管理查詢新聞通知新聞號(hào)通知號(hào)mnmnnmpp圖46 俱樂(lè)部網(wǎng)站初始ER圖 邏輯設(shè)計(jì)由于完成概念設(shè)計(jì)后所得到的只是ER圖,而數(shù)據(jù)庫(kù)管理系統(tǒng)DBMS一般采用是關(guān)系型,所以數(shù)據(jù)庫(kù)的邏輯設(shè)計(jì)過(guò)程實(shí)際上就是把ER圖轉(zhuǎn)化為關(guān)系模式的過(guò)程。根據(jù)所學(xué)數(shù)據(jù)庫(kù)相關(guān)知識(shí)進(jìn)行全局ER模式設(shè)計(jì)的時(shí)候需要注意以下三點(diǎn)。新聞?wù)臉?biāo)題通知正文標(biāo)題管理員修改修改mnmn用戶名密碼通知號(hào)新聞號(hào)用戶密碼姓名性別年齡工作單位職業(yè)用戶名瀏覽修改mnmn用戶名圖45 修改、瀏覽關(guān)系局部ER圖ER模型的“聯(lián)系”用來(lái)描述實(shí)體之間的關(guān)聯(lián)性。要求能對(duì)新會(huì)員信息進(jìn)行登記,對(duì)已經(jīng)變更的會(huì)員信息進(jìn)行修改,對(duì)不再是俱樂(lè)部會(huì)員的相關(guān)信息進(jìn)行刪除。在管理員主頁(yè)中可以實(shí)現(xiàn)瀏覽所有會(huì)員信息、所有新聞信息、所有通知信息、顯示所有用戶基本資料、添加新用戶、刪除已有用戶、添加管理員、分別添加、修改、刪除和查詢新聞以及通知等功能。然后在提交的時(shí)候檢查通知正文是否合法,如果合法的話則修改通知成功,否則需要重新輸入。然后選擇查詢結(jié)果中的會(huì)員,并進(jìn)入修改界面,然后修改會(huì)員信息,系統(tǒng)檢查所修改的會(huì)員信息是否合法,如果合法則修改成功,否則退回到修改界面。然而添加通知和管理通知都是需要擁有管理員權(quán)限的用戶才能進(jìn)行訪問(wèn)并通過(guò)后臺(tái)管理頁(yè)面進(jìn)行通知的增加、刪除、修改和查詢。 添加新聞子模塊設(shè)計(jì)添加新聞子模塊只允許管理員使用。剩下的信息主要是用戶的個(gè)人信息,但要求都必須填寫(xiě)完畢才能提交。羽毛球俱樂(lè)部網(wǎng)站會(huì)員管理新聞管理通知管理刪除用戶添加用戶修改用戶資料登錄/退出刪除新聞添加新聞修改新聞信息刪除通知添加通知修改通知內(nèi)容用戶顯示其他管理閱讀通知閱讀新聞閱讀裝備及知識(shí)圖31 網(wǎng)站功能模塊本羽毛球俱樂(lè)部網(wǎng)站的用戶可以分為兩大類(lèi):會(huì)員用戶,管理員。數(shù)據(jù)庫(kù):Microsoft SQLSever2000。處理器:Intel Pentium 166 MX或是更高。且目前的硬件價(jià)格越來(lái)越低,但性能卻越來(lái)越好。新聞信息瀏覽,包括瀏覽管理員所發(fā)布的相關(guān)新聞,了解最近俱樂(lè)部?jī)?nèi)部所舉辦的活動(dòng)結(jié)果等。會(huì)員基本信息的查詢、修改。用戶輸入新的個(gè)人信息并提交,系統(tǒng)驗(yàn)證新的信息的完整性和正確性,驗(yàn)證通過(guò)后修改信息模塊修改用戶數(shù)據(jù)中相應(yīng)的用戶信息。俱樂(lè)部成員進(jìn)入注冊(cè)新用戶頁(yè)面,輸入用戶信息后提交,驗(yàn)證通過(guò)后網(wǎng)站的用戶數(shù)據(jù)中將添加新注冊(cè)用戶的數(shù)據(jù)。會(huì)員身份:只能通過(guò)首頁(yè)注冊(cè)頁(yè)面進(jìn)行添加賬號(hào),也只能通過(guò)登陸頁(yè)面登陸到俱樂(lè)部網(wǎng)站內(nèi)部進(jìn)行信息的瀏覽,并通過(guò)首頁(yè)進(jìn)入到修改個(gè)人信息的頁(yè)面編輯個(gè)人信息,不擁有對(duì)其他會(huì)員信息修改的權(quán)限。因此系統(tǒng)的開(kāi)發(fā)是完全可行的。本網(wǎng)站采用JSP開(kāi)發(fā)出友好美觀的人機(jī)界面,便于用戶理解、操作。由于羽毛球愛(ài)好者的增多,羽毛球俱樂(lè)部應(yīng)運(yùn)而生。業(yè)務(wù)邏輯用于表示對(duì)應(yīng)用數(shù)據(jù)的處理,如客戶、產(chǎn)品和訂單信息。JDBC對(duì)Java程序員而言是API,對(duì)實(shí)現(xiàn)與數(shù)據(jù)庫(kù)連接的服務(wù)提供商而言是接口模型。用戶數(shù)據(jù)庫(kù)投入運(yùn)行后,可根據(jù)需要隨時(shí)逐步修改模式,不影響數(shù)據(jù)的運(yùn)行。從只有一個(gè)小的war文件就可以運(yùn)行Servlet/JSP,到由多臺(tái)服務(wù)器進(jìn)行集群和負(fù)載均衡,到多臺(tái)Application進(jìn)行事務(wù)處理,消息處理,一臺(tái)服務(wù)器到無(wú)數(shù)臺(tái)服務(wù)器,Java顯示了一個(gè)巨大的生命力。JSP頁(yè)面程序由HTML或者XML標(biāo)記以及JSP腳本共同組成。對(duì)于一個(gè)初學(xué)者來(lái)說(shuō),可以這樣認(rèn)為,當(dāng)在一臺(tái)機(jī)器上配置好Apache 服務(wù)器,可利用它響應(yīng)對(duì)HTML 頁(yè)面的訪問(wèn)請(qǐng)求。目前SQL Server 2008被廣泛地應(yīng)用在Internet上的網(wǎng)站中。在網(wǎng)上可以直接瀏覽所需要的期刊、新聞、資料?;ヂ?lián)網(wǎng)是一個(gè)不受時(shí)空限制的信息交換系統(tǒng),它是目前最直接、最豐富和最快捷的聯(lián)系方式,高效率的信息溝通為人們帶來(lái)了非常大的方便。 Microsoft SQL Server 2008數(shù)據(jù)庫(kù)[2]SQL Server 2008是一個(gè)關(guān)系型數(shù)據(jù)庫(kù)管理系統(tǒng)。Tomcat 是一個(gè)輕量級(jí)應(yīng)用服務(wù)器,在中小型系統(tǒng)和并發(fā)訪問(wèn)用戶不是很多的場(chǎng)合下被普遍使用,是開(kāi)發(fā)和調(diào)試JSP 程序的首選。 系統(tǒng)的關(guān)鍵技術(shù) JSP技術(shù)簡(jiǎn)介[5]JSP(Java Server Pages)是由Sun公司發(fā)布的一種Web開(kāi)發(fā)技術(shù),隨著網(wǎng)絡(luò)服務(wù)的不斷發(fā)展,現(xiàn)在已經(jīng)成為主流的Web程序開(kāi)發(fā)技術(shù)之一,它具備了跨平臺(tái)、通用性好、安全可靠等特點(diǎn)。(3)強(qiáng)大的可伸縮性。并且可以獨(dú)立完成數(shù)據(jù)庫(kù)生命周期中的全部活動(dòng):定義關(guān)系模式,插入數(shù)據(jù),建立數(shù)據(jù)庫(kù);對(duì)數(shù)據(jù)庫(kù)中的數(shù)據(jù)進(jìn)行查詢和更新;數(shù)據(jù)庫(kù)重構(gòu)和維護(hù);數(shù)據(jù)庫(kù)安全性、完整性控制等。Java數(shù)據(jù)庫(kù)連接體系結(jié)構(gòu)是用于Java應(yīng)用程序連接數(shù)據(jù)庫(kù)的標(biāo)準(zhǔn)方法。在一個(gè)服務(wù)器應(yīng)用中,通常將應(yīng)用劃分為以下部分,及業(yè)務(wù)邏輯、表示和請(qǐng)求處理。瀏覽器JSPJavaBeanDB請(qǐng)求響應(yīng)Web服務(wù)器數(shù)據(jù)庫(kù)圖12 網(wǎng)站開(kāi)發(fā)模式 63 第二章 羽毛球俱樂(lè)部網(wǎng)站的需求分析第二章 羽毛球俱樂(lè)部網(wǎng)站的需求分析隨著北京奧運(yùn)會(huì)的舉辦,全民運(yùn)動(dòng)的精神在全國(guó)普及開(kāi)來(lái),其中國(guó)民都很喜愛(ài)的羽毛球運(yùn)動(dòng)也在其中之列。現(xiàn)就羽毛球俱樂(lè)部網(wǎng)站從技術(shù)、經(jīng)濟(jì)、操作三方面進(jìn)行可行性分析:技術(shù)可行性:技術(shù)上的可行性分析主要分析技術(shù)條件能否順利完成開(kāi)發(fā)工作,軟、硬件能否滿足需要。結(jié)論:本網(wǎng)站開(kāi)發(fā)目標(biāo)明確,在技術(shù)和經(jīng)濟(jì),操作三方面都可行,并且投入少、見(jiàn)效快。擁有所有的權(quán)限,可對(duì)會(huì)員進(jìn)行所有的操作,可以直接刪除任何會(huì)員的賬號(hào)或者修改任何會(huì)員的注冊(cè)信息,也可不通過(guò)注冊(cè)頁(yè)面直接添加會(huì)員。 注冊(cè)用戶驗(yàn)證用戶信息用戶信息用戶有效的用戶信息用戶數(shù)據(jù)圖21 注冊(cè)用戶數(shù)據(jù)流圖(1)加工說(shuō)明:用戶注冊(cè)后才能進(jìn)入網(wǎng)站,注冊(cè)用戶模塊用于添加俱樂(lè)部成員。 修改用戶資料驗(yàn)證用戶信息用戶新的用戶信息修改用戶信息用戶數(shù)據(jù)新的用戶信息新的用戶信息圖23 修改用戶資料數(shù)據(jù)流圖(1)加工說(shuō)明:用戶可以根據(jù)需要修改其注冊(cè)時(shí)填寫(xiě)的部分資料。羽毛球俱樂(lè)部網(wǎng)站需要完成的功能主要有:會(huì)員基本信息的輸入,包括會(huì)員的用戶名、用戶密碼、姓名、性別、年齡、職業(yè)、工作單位等。
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1